Plastic Recycling Machine with Die Face Cutter is the process of recovering scrap or waste PLASTIC and reprocessing the material into useful products. This helps to reduce the high rates of plastic pollution. Plastic Recycling Machine with Die Face Cutter includes taking any type of plastic sorting it into different polymers and then chipping it and then melting it down into pellets after this stage it can then be used to make items of any kind such as plastic chairs and tables. Soft Plastics are also recycled such as polyethylene film and bags. Another barrier to recycling is the widespread use of dyes, fillers , and other additives in plastics. The polymer is generally too viscous to economically remove fillers, and would be damaged by many of the processes that could cheaply remove the added dyes. Additives are less widely used in beverage containers and plastic bags , allowing them to be recycled more often. The percentage of plastic that can be fully recycled, rather than down cycled or go to waste can be increased when manufacturers of packaged goods minimize mixing of packaging materials and eliminate contaminants. The Association of Plastics Recyclers have issued a Design Guide for Recyclability. The use of biodegradable plastic is increasing. Other processes of Plastic Recycling Machine with Die Face Cutter:- A process has also been developed in which many kinds of plastic can be used as a carbon source in the recycling of scrap steel. There is also a possibility of mixed recycling of different plastics, which does not require their separation. It is called Compatibiization and requires use of special chemical bridging agents compatibilizers. It can help to keep the quality of recycled material and to skip often expensive and inefficient preliminary scanning of waste plastics streams and their separation/purification. Applications of Plastic Recycling Machine with Die Face Cutter:- PET Main article: Plastic Recycling Machine with Die Face Cutter Post-consumer Polyethylene (PET or PETE) containers are sorted into different color fractions, and baled for onward sale. Non-PET fractions such as caps and labels are removed during this process. The clean flake is dried. Further treatment can take place e.g. melt filtering and pelletizing or various treatments to produce food-contact-approved recycled PET (RPET). RPET has been widely used to produce polyester fibers. This sorted post-consumer PET waste is crushed, chopped into flakes, pressed into bales, and offered for sale. One use for this recycled PET that has recently started to become popular is to create fabrics to be used in the clothing industry. The fabrics are created by spinning the PET flakes into thread and yarn. This is done just as easily as creating polyester from brand new PET. The recycled PET thread or yarn can be used either alone or together with other fibers to create a very wide variety of fabrics. Traditionally these fabrics are used to create strong, durable, rough, products, such as jackets, coat, shoes, bags, hats, and accessories since they are usually too rough for direct skin contact and can cause irritation. Extrusion coating lamination is a process used to apply a thin layer of a molten polymer onto a substrate, such as paper, film, or foil, followed by laminating another substrate to it. This creates a composite material with enhanced properties like barrier protection, strength, and printability. Here's a basic overview of the process: Preparation of Substrates: Before the coating and lamination process, the substrates (the materials to be coated and laminated) need to be prepared. This may involve cleaning, treating, or priming the surfaces to ensure proper adhesion of the coating. Extrusion Coating: The first step is the extrusion coating process. In this step, a polymer resin is melted and pumped through a slot die, forming a thin, uniform layer of molten polymer. This layer is then applied directly onto one of the substrate surfaces as it passes under the die. Laminating: After the molten polymer has been applied to the first substrate, the second substrate is brought into contact with the coated surface. This can be done using rollers or belts to press the two substrates together, ensuring good adhesion between them. Cooling and Solidification: Once the substrates are laminated together, the composite material needs to be cooled and solidified. This can be achieved by passing the material through a series of cooling rollers or by other cooling methods, depending on the specific requirements of the materials being used. Finishing: After the coating and lamination process is complete, the finished material may undergo additional finishing steps, such as trimming, slitting, or surface treatment, to achieve the desired final properties and dimensions. Quality Control: Throughout the entire process, quality control measures should be implemented to ensure that the coated and laminated materials meet the required specifications and standards. This may involve monitoring parameters such as coating thickness, adhesion strength, and overall product integrity. It's important to note that the specific details of the extrusion coating lamination process can vary depending on factors such as the types of substrates and polymers being used, the desired properties of the final product, and the capabilities of the equipment being employed.
